José David Domínguez Guimera (born December 29, 1980, in Cádiz) is a Spanish race walker.

He finished ninth in the 20 km race at the 2003 World Championships in a personal best time of 1:20:15 hours, and eighteenth at the 2004 IAAF World Race Walking Cup.

Achievements

Year Competition Venue Position Event Notes
Representing  Spain
2000 European Race Walking Cup Eisenhüttenstadt, Germany 16th 20 km 1:22:34
Olympic Games Sydney, Australia 35th 20 km 1:28:16
2001 European U23 Championships Amsterdam, Netherlands 3rd 20 km 1:23:16
Universiade Beijing, China 6th 20 km 1:26:18
2003 World Championships Paris, France 9th 20 km 1:20:15
2004 World Race Walking Cup Naumburg, Germany 18th 20 km 1:21:45
Olympic Games Athens, Greece 37th 20 km 1:30:16
2006 Ibero-American Championships Ponce, Puerto Rico 5th 20,000 m 1:34:47.24
2010 Ibero-American Championships San Fernando, Cádiz 7th 20,000 m 1:29:31.4
